Reinforce your understanding of pharmacology with this practical workbook! Corresponding to the chapters in Pharmacology Made Simple, this workbook helps you review, practice, and apply the pharmacology knowledge you will need as a healthcare professional. Review questions and exercises provide "skills drills"-style practice to help you understand and apply key terms and concepts. Not only will you get more out of the textbook, but you will also gain confidence and improve your job readiness!

Key features

  • Content focuses on what you need to know.
  • Word definition and mnemonic exercises help you build your vocabulary in pharmacology.
  • Multiple-choice, true/false, and matching questions test your knowledge of key concepts and build comprehension.
  • Dosage calculations problems reinforce your skills in basic and applied math.
  • Visual exercises challenge you to apply concepts to the practice setting.
